Your definition of normal may look different from someone else’s, and that’s exactly where your truth lives.   In this episode of Someone Gets Me, Dianne A. Allen sits down with Sandy Bean for an honest conversation about masking, its hidden costs, and how many gifted and neurodivergent people may already be paying the price without realizing it.
